The emergence of Artificial General Intelligence (AGI) by 2025 is set to revolutionize various sectors, including education. OpenAI's CEO, Sam Altman, emphasizes the need for educational institutions to adapt and prepare students for a future where AI plays a central role. This shift is not just a possibility but a necessity as AI begins to transform industries and displace jobs.
Education must evolve to embrace AI as a collaborative partner rather than a competitor. This involves fostering critical thinking, resilience, and a culture of lifelong learning among students. By prioritizing equity and access to AI tools, educators can ensure that the benefits of this technology are shared broadly, preparing students to thrive in an AI-driven world.
